AUTHENTIC HAWAIIAN MACARONI SALAD



Authentic Hawaiian Macaroni Salad image

This Hawaiian Macaroni Salad is the real deal. A no-frills, creamy mac salad that is the perfect side dish for any BBQ or Luau!

Provided by Erica Walker

Categories     Side Dish

Time 35m

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 pound macaroni
2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
2 carrots (shredded)
1/4 cup onion (shredded (optional))
2 1/2 cups Mayonnaise (Best Foods or Hellman's mayonnaise (no substitutes!))
1/4 cup milk
2 teaspoon sugar
kosher salt and pepper (to taste)

Steps:

  • Cook macaroni according to package directions. Drain well and place macaroni in a large bowl (I like to use a tupperware bowl with a lid so I can easily refrigerate later).
  • While macaroni is still hot, sprinkle on vinegar and add carrot and onion. Toss together until well combined. Refrigerate for 15 minutes, or until cooled.
  • In a separate, smaller bowl, whisk together mayo, milk, and sugar. Fold mayo mixture into the macaroni until all the noodles are evenly coated. Add salt and pepper to taste.
  • Cover and refrigerate at least 4 hours (best if overnight). Gently stir before serving adding a little more milk if needed, no more than a tablespoon or two.

HAWAIIAN MACARONI SALAD



HAWAIIAN MACARONI SALAD image

Categories     Pasta

Yield 8 people

Number Of Ingredients 9

2 cups whole milk
2 cups mayonnaise
1 tablespoon brown sugar
Salt and pepper
1 pound elbow macaroni
1/2 cup cider vinegar
4 scallions , sliced thin
1 large carrot , peeled and grated
1 celery rib , chopped fine

Steps:

  • MAKE DRESSING: Whisk 1½ cups milk, 1 cup mayonnaise, sugar, ½ teaspoon salt, and 2 teaspoons pepper in bowl. COOK PASTA: Bring 4 quarts water to boil in large pot. Add 1 tablespoon salt and pasta and cook until very soft, about 15 minutes. Drain pasta and return to pot. Add vinegar and toss until absorbed. Transfer to bowl. Cool pasta 10 minutes, then stir in dressing until pasta is well coated. Cool completely. MAKE SALAD: Add scallions, carrot, celery, remaining milk, and remaining mayonnaise to pot with pasta mixture and stir to combine. Season with salt and pepper. Transfer to serving bowl and refrigerate, covered, for at least 1 hour or up to 2 days. Serve.

HAWAIIAN MACARONI SALAD



Hawaiian Macaroni Salad image

Our classic Hawaiian macaroni salad is a great side dish or potluck option full of veggies, pasta, and sweet dressing.

Provided by Stephanie Keeping

Categories     Appetizer     Side Dish

Time 2h35m

Number Of Ingredients 9

16 ounces elbow macaroni (cooked according to box directions, drained)
½ cup carrots (finely grated )
¼ cup sweet yellow onion (grated)
3 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
1 teaspoon kosher salt
1 teaspoon fresh cracked black pepper
2½ cup mayonnaise
½ cup whole milk
2 teaspoons granulated sugar

Steps:

  • While the cooked, drained macaroni is still hot, add the cooked macaroni, grated carrots, grated onion, apple cider vinegar, kosher salt and pepper to a large mixing bowl. Gently stir to completely incorporate the salad. Cover the mixing bowl and let the mixture sit for 10 to 15 minutes.
  • Using a small mixing bowl, whisk together the mayonnaise, milk and sugar until smooth.
  • Gently fold the dressing into the macaroni salad. Cover and chill in the refrigerator for 2 hours to overnight. Before serving, gently stir the macaroni salad.
